"Nothing but Trouble" is a story about prejudice. When Jay arrives at Glenwood Primary, Paul is assigned to look after him and be his 'buddy', but looking after Jay proves harder than he expected.

Jay's family are travellers and the new boy doesn't say much or seem interested in making friends.

But Paul soon discovers Jay has a secret - after school he goes to visit a family of foxes living in the garden of a derelict house.

Slowly a bond between the two boys develops, but this proves difficult at school as Paul is forced to choose sides between his new friend and his old ones...
